/ Forside / Teknologi / Udvikling / HTML /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
HTML
#NavnPoint
molokyle 11184
Klaudi 5506
bentjuul 3377
severino 2040
smorch 1950
strarup 1525
natmaden 1396
scootergr.. 1320
e.c 1150
10  miritdk 1110
Flere billeder som baggrund.. (CSS)
Fra : Jens Jensen


Dato : 23-12-05 20:45

Er det muligt at lave en baggrund med CSS så der f.eks. er et
billede i øverste venstre hjørne og så et andet billede i bunden?

--
Vil du lære at kode HTML, XHTML, CSS, SSI, ASP eller ASP.NET?
- Pædagogiske tutorials på dansk
- Kom godt i gang med koderne
KLIK HER! => http://www.html.dk/tutorials

 
 
Jens Peter Rosenkvis~ (23-12-2005)
Kommentar
Fra : Jens Peter Rosenkvis~


Dato : 23-12-05 21:08

Jens Jensen wrote:
> Er det muligt at lave en baggrund med CSS så der f.eks. er et
> billede i øverste venstre hjørne og så et andet billede i bunden?

Ikke så vidt jeg ved. Men du kan smide en ekstra div ind.

Hvis din kode eksempelvis er:

<div class="billede">
tekst
</div>

Og de så giver et billede i toppen og du gerne vil have et billede i
bunden, tilføjer du:


<div class="billede">
<div class="billede1">
tekst
</div>
</div>

Så styler du div.billede1 til at lægge et billede i bunden.

--
Why do fireflies die so soon?
http://www.jensercube.dk/sig.asp

http://www.bevargruppeeksamen.dk

TL (23-12-2005)
Kommentar
Fra : TL


Dato : 23-12-05 21:06


"Jens Jensen" <jens@nothingless.dk> skrev i en meddelelse
news:43ac53cf$0$15790$14726298@news.sunsite.dk...
> Er det muligt at lave en baggrund med CSS så der f.eks. er et
> billede i øverste venstre hjørne og så et andet billede i bunden?
>

ikke i det samme element - så skal du sætte billederne sammen som et enkelt
billede i et grafik program, eller du skal skal dele siden op vha. f.x.
<div></div> og definere baggrundsbilleder for disse.

Men som du sikkert kan læse af tidl. indlæg så er det lettere at hjælpe hvis
du har et link.

TL
- - -
www.lindkold.dk



Knud Gert Ellentoft (23-12-2005)
Kommentar
Fra : Knud Gert Ellentoft


Dato : 23-12-05 21:23

Jens Jensen skrev:

>Er det muligt at lave en baggrund med CSS så der f.eks. er et
>billede i øverste venstre hjørne og så et andet billede i bunden?

Nej.

Du kan smide den ene inde i en <div> og sætte et baggrundsbillede
og så placerer den der.

Eller bedre, bruge z-index til det ene af billederne, bedst med
det øverste og så placere det andet som et normalt
baggrundsbillede i bunden.

http://www.html.dk/tutorials/css/lektion15.asp
--
Topposter du svar, dvs. skriver dit svar over det citerede,
så ryger du på min ignoreringsliste.
Svar under det du citerer og citer kun det du svarer på - tak.
http://usenet.dk/netikette/citatteknik.html

Jens Jensen (23-12-2005)
Kommentar
Fra : Jens Jensen


Dato : 23-12-05 22:43

Nu har jeg løst problemet ved at bruge et bruge et billede der
indeholder alt hvad jeg vil have i baggrunden, men så kom der et
andet problem..

Billedet er for lille så det er bare placeret i midten, men jeg
skulle gerne have det til at fylde hele skærmen..

Hvis man kan indsætte et eller andet i den CSS fil der bliver brugt
hvor skal det så være?

Lige nu ser den sådan her ud:
background-color: #000000;
background-image:url("http://nothingless.dk/pics/background.jpg");
background-repeat: no-repeat;
background-attachment: fixed;
background-position: center center ;


--
Vil du lære at kode HTML, XHTML, CSS, SSI, ASP eller ASP.NET?
- Pædagogiske tutorials på dansk
- Kom godt i gang med koderne
KLIK HER! => http://www.html.dk/tutorials

Benny Nissen (23-12-2005)
Kommentar
Fra : Benny Nissen


Dato : 23-12-05 23:07

Jens Jensen wrote:

> Billedet er for lille så det er bare placeret i midten, men jeg
> skulle gerne have det til at fylde hele skærmen..
>
> Hvis man kan indsætte et eller andet i den CSS fil der bliver brugt
> hvor skal det så være?

Det korte svar: nej, du kan ikke strække eller skalere et billede med css.


--
Benny Nissen

Erik Ginnerskov (24-12-2005)
Kommentar
Fra : Erik Ginnerskov


Dato : 24-12-05 00:26

Benny Nissen wrote:
> nej, du kan ikke strække eller skalere et billede med
> css.

Jo, men ikke et baggrundsbillede. ;9

Det er dog en dårlig ide at lade browseren om at ændre størrelsen på et
billede, resultatet bliver bedre, hvis man gør det i et grafikprogram - til
ønsket størrelse på hjemmesiden.

--
Med venlig hilsen
Erik Ginnerskov
http://hjemmesideskolen.dk - http://ginnerskov.dk
http://html-faq.dk/



TL (23-12-2005)
Kommentar
Fra : TL


Dato : 23-12-05 23:09

> Billedet er for lille så det er bare placeret i midten, men jeg
> skulle gerne have det til at fylde hele skærmen..
>
> Hvis man kan indsætte et eller andet i den CSS fil der bliver brugt
> hvor skal det så være?
>
> Lige nu ser den sådan her ud:
> background-color: #000000;
> background-image:url("http://nothingless.dk/pics/background.jpg");
> background-repeat: no-repeat;
> background-attachment: fixed;
> background-position: center center ;

Først og fremmest ville jeg helt droppe frames til at begynde med eller
valider som minimum:
se her: http://validator.w3.org/check?uri=http%3A%2F%2Fnothingless.dk%2F
Du mangler DOC-type og karakter-sæt deklaration, etc. etc.

Når du har gjort det, så vises billedet i den størrelse det er, dvs. det
skal have samme størrelse som det element du ville have fyldt ud, hvis du
vil undgå at background-color kan ses rundt om.

Det kan du løse på flere måder:
1) Du kan gentage billedet på x eller y-aksen. Kan ikke anbefales med dette
billede.
2) Du kan sætte width/height på billedet, til størrelsen på elementet det
skal udfylde - hvis dette er en absolut størrelse. Kan heller ikke anbefales
her.
3) Du kan forstørre billedet i et grafik-program, hvis kvaliteten tilllader
det eller finde et større billede og beskære/skalere det til den rette
størrelse.

Håber det hjalp og held og lykke.

TL
- - -
www.lindkold.dk
Billig hjemmeside | Professionelt design | Lindkold Webdesign





Jens Jensen (23-12-2005)
Kommentar
Fra : Jens Jensen


Dato : 23-12-05 23:18

TL wrote in dk.edb.internet.webdesign.html:
> > Billedet er for lille så det er bare placeret i midten, men jeg
> > skulle gerne have det til at fylde hele skærmen..
> >
> > Hvis man kan indsætte et eller andet i den CSS fil der bliver brugt
> > hvor skal det så være?
> >
> > Lige nu ser den sådan her ud:
> > background-color: #000000;
> > background-image:url("http://nothingless.dk/pics/background.jpg");
> > background-repeat: no-repeat;
> > background-attachment: fixed;
> > background-position: center center ;
>
> Først og fremmest ville jeg helt droppe frames til at begynde med eller
> valider som minimum:
> se her: http://validator.w3.org/check?uri=http%3A%2F%2Fnothingless.dk%2F
> Du mangler DOC-type og karakter-sæt deklaration, etc. etc.
>
> Når du har gjort det, så vises billedet i den størrelse det er, dvs. det
> skal have samme størrelse som det element du ville have fyldt ud, hvis du
> vil undgå at background-color kan ses rundt om.
>
> Det kan du løse på flere måder:
> 1) Du kan gentage billedet på x eller y-aksen. Kan ikke anbefales med dette
> billede.
> 2) Du kan sætte width/height på billedet, til størrelsen på elementet det
> skal udfylde - hvis dette er en absolut størrelse. Kan heller ikke anbefales
> her.
> 3) Du kan forstørre billedet i et grafik-program, hvis kvaliteten tilllader
> det eller finde et større billede og beskære/skalere det til den rette
> størrelse.
>
> Håber det hjalp og held og lykke.
>
> TL
> - - -
> www.lindkold.dk
> Billig hjemmeside Professionelt design Lindkold Webdesign
>
>
>
>
Jeg ved godt jeg skal have droppet alt det frames værk der... Men da jeg lavede
siden var det bare med de ting jeg kunne dengang... Jeg er ved at prøve at
bygge den op med css..
Men det tager jo også lidt tid at lære det;)

Jeg vil lige prøve nogle af dine forslag og tak for hjælpen :)


--
Vil du lære at kode HTML, XHTML, CSS, SSI, ASP eller ASP.NET?
- Pædagogiske tutorials på dansk
- Kom godt i gang med koderne
KLIK HER! => http://www.html.dk/tutorials

Knud Gert Ellentoft (23-12-2005)
Kommentar
Fra : Knud Gert Ellentoft


Dato : 23-12-05 23:21

TL skrev:

>2) Du kan sætte width/height på billedet, til størrelsen på elementet det
>skal udfylde - hvis dette er en absolut størrelse. Kan heller ikke anbefales
>her.

Kan man ikke med billeder, der indsættes som baggrundsbillede.
--
Topposter du svar, dvs. skriver dit svar over det citerede,
så ryger du på min ignoreringsliste.
Svar under det du citerer og citer kun det du svarer på - tak.
http://usenet.dk/netikette/citatteknik.html

TL (23-12-2005)
Kommentar
Fra : TL


Dato : 23-12-05 23:35


"Knud Gert Ellentoft" <ellentoft@mail.tele.invalid> skrev i en meddelelse
news:j1uoq1t5f4u10ahej7ie8cvsajn9g3j4p0@dtext.news.tele.dk...
> TL skrev:
>
>>2) Du kan sætte width/height på billedet, til størrelsen på elementet det
>>skal udfylde - hvis dette er en absolut størrelse. Kan heller ikke
>>anbefales
>>her.
>
> Kan man ikke med billeder, der indsættes som baggrundsbillede.
> --

sorry, selvfølgelig ikke med baggrunds-billeder!

TL



Kjell Skåden (24-12-2005)
Kommentar
Fra : Kjell Skåden


Dato : 24-12-05 11:25

Jens Jensen wrote:
> Er det muligt at lave en baggrund med CSS så der f.eks. er et
> billede i øverste venstre hjørne og så et andet billede i bunden?
>
Fant denne, sendt en gang av en god hjelper i Danmark;

<style type="text/css">
   html, body {
   height: 100%;
   padding:0;
   margin:0;
}
   body {
      background-image: url("billed1_bakgrunn.jpg");
      background-repeat: no-repeat;
      background-position: 50%; 100%;
}
   #ekstra {
   height:100%;
   width:50%;
   background: url("billed2_bakgrunn.jpg") top right no-repeat;
}
</style>
</head>
   <body>
   <div id="ekstra">
      Her lægger du hele din sides indhold.
   </div>


--
Kjell Henry Skåden
http://home.online.no/~old.navy/index.html
E-mail controlled by Norton 2005
-------
Totti's Galleri
http://home.online.no/~old.navy/Totti/
-------

Søg
Reklame
Statistik
Spørgsmål : 177558
Tips : 31968
Nyheder : 719565
Indlæg : 6408929
Brugere : 218888

Månedens bedste
Årets bedste
Sidste års bedste